    Shooting in Manual Focus Mode - PowerShot S80

    The focus can be manually set.

    • The manual focus cannot be used in the mode, and when SCN is set to .
    1. Turn on the camera in (shooting) mode.

    2. Make sure that the LCD screen is turned on.
      - To turn it on, press the <DISPLAY> button.

    3. Press the <MF> () button until appears on the LCD.
      -
      The focus will lock and the icon and the MF indicator will appear on the LCD monitor
      - When the (Record) menu's [MF Point Zoom] is set to [On], if a particular AF frame has been manually selected, the portion of the image in that frame will appear magnified*.

      * However, when using (Stitch Assist),  (Movie), digital zoom or while displaying the image on a TV, the display magnification is not available.
      * Can also be set so that the image displayed is not magnified.



    4. Turn the multi control dial to adjust the focus of the camera.
      - Adjust the focus until the image appears focused. After setting the focus, pressing the button causes the camera to automatically refocus more precisely at a point near the current focusing point.
      - The MF indicator shows approximate figures. Use them as a shooting guideline only.
      - Pressing the <MF> button a second time cancels the manual focus mode.

  • You cannot change the AF frame setting while focusing manually. Cancel the manual focus mode, then change the AF frame setting.


  • The lower viewfinder indicator lights yellow when the shutter button is pressed in manual focus mode.
  • You can change the MF indicator displayed distance units in the [Set-up] menu.
